We are seeking a Maintenance Technician (either bias) with a degree of multi-skilling, to enter a lone Maintenance Technician role for our client based in Sedgefield.
You will work in a cleanroom environment, delivering maintenance activities to 3 clean rooms & 5 production lines (small scale)
The role comes with 3 main responsibilities 1) to provide reactive maintenance & fix breakdowns, 2) to deliver planned maintenance and help deliver, as well as coordinate, machine servicing and 3) to help set machines within production lines.
THE ROLE
Delivering planned and reactive maintenance
Maintaining 5 small scale, basic production lines
Working to maintain equipment such as mixing vessels, small belt conveyors, labelling machines, ink jet systems, injection filling machines, sensors & heating elements, etc
Working to set production line-based machinery within a pharmaceutical environment
Common breakdown issues you will encounter will include loose sensors, automated lines being out of sync, belt conveyors to be realigned, calibrating and resetting machines
Working to deliver first line maintenance support to machinery, such as checking conveyor alignments, identifying machine faults, loose sensors/connections, etc
Completing basic mechanical and electrical tasks
Documenting machine faults and recording issues within the company management system
